Core Viewpoint - The article reports on the results of the 2025 quality supervision inspection for portable dry powder fire extinguishers and other products conducted by the Heze Market Supervision Administration, revealing compliance and non-compliance rates among various products [4]. Group 1: Inspection Results - A total of 84 batches of products, including portable dry powder fire extinguishers, were inspected [4]. - Specific products that failed the inspection include ceramic core faucets and certain types of copper nozzles, while products like high-performance car tires and various models of portable fire extinguishers passed [4][5]. - The inspection results indicate a mix of compliance, with several products deemed qualified, including multiple models of portable fire extinguishers and safety helmets [5][6]. Group 2: Product Compliance - Among the inspected products, 10 portable dry powder fire extinguishers from different manufacturers were found to be compliant [5]. - Other compliant products include PE septic tanks and various types of safety helmets, indicating a generally positive compliance rate for these categories [5][6]. - Non-compliant products were primarily from smaller manufacturers, highlighting potential quality control issues within certain segments of the market [4][5].
